Transaction 59712407766d6c763c8166c3b8afb1b628a062eea4b718275550db91da681777
1 Input
1 Output
-
59712407766d6c763c8166c3b8afb1b628a062eea4b718275550db91da681777:0
- value
- 323963
- script pubkey
- OP_0 OP_PUSHBYTES_20 344cfff7f07695417cd29a7da16a6b5ca120e1ae
- address
- bc1qx3x0lalsw625zlxjnf76z6nttjsjpcdwd5gjmj